Fingerprinting: https://ospi.k12.wa.us/certification/fingerprints-background-checks
Fingerprint records and background checks are required by Washington state law. The background record check consists of a check through the Washington State Patrol (WSP) and Federal Bureau of Investigations (FBI). (RCW 28A.410.010). WSP/FBI sends the results of fingerprint record checks to OSPI . The results reside in a secure database with OSPI that is designated for staff from public schools, colleges, and universities, Washington's school for the deaf and school for the blind, private schools, as well as certification programs, can access online.
You must have cleared fingerprint results from the Washington State Patrol and the FBI before working with students. The quickest results are received with the electronic fingerprinting available at the ESD189 in Anacortes. The cost of fingerprinting is $80.00 (estimate). Fingerprint results are valid for two years at any public school in the State of Washington.
